CAMBRIDGE, Mass., March 6, 2025 — Aerosols can affect everything from severe weather to air quality. Polarimeters, which characterize aerosols and cloud particles by observing how they interact with light, are among the best tools scientists have to help develop their understanding of the role played by these tiny particles in atmospheric events. Although there are many airborne polarimeters available to scientists, only a few of these instruments have ever flown in space.     metalens
    A metalens, short for "metasurface lens," is a type of optical lens that uses nanostructured materials to manipulate light at a subwavelength scale. Unlike traditional lenses made of glass or other transparent materials, metalenses do not rely on the curvature of their surface to refract or focus light. Instead, they use carefully engineered patterns of nanostructures, such as nanoscale antennas or dielectric structures, to control the phase and amplitude of light across the lens's surface....
    aerosol
    A two-phase system consisting of dispersed liquid or solid particles in a gas; examples include dust, smoke and clouds.
    polarimeter
    A polariscope with a half-shade device and an angular scale generally attached to the analyzer. It is used to measure the rotation of the plane of polarization by materials placed within it. A saccharimeter, used to detect sucrose concentration, is an example of a polarimeter.
